Thinventory
Overview
Thinventory is a managed IT services provider based in Milton Keynes, England. This IT support company focuses on delivering reliable IT solutions to small and medium-sized enterprises, charities, and professional service firms across the UK. Their aim is to provide effective IT support that enhances operations and ensures security.
This MSP offers a range of services, including computer support and management, tailored to meet the specific needs of their clients. By following UK standards for data protection, such as UK GDPR and Cyber Essentials, they help businesses maintain their compliance while streamlining their IT processes.
